Understanding Hazardous Waste

Hazardous waste is defined as any material that poses a significant risk to human health or the environment due to its chemical composition, toxicity, or potential for causing harm. This waste can originate from various sources, including industrial processes, agricultural practices, and household chemicals.

The characteristics that render waste hazardous often include ignitability, corrosivity, reactivity, and toxicity. For example, substances like batteries, paints, cleaning agents, and certain electronic waste are considered hazardous due to their potential effects on both health and the environment. Proper identification of such waste is critical for safe management.

Overview of Hazardous Waste Law

Hazardous Waste Law encompasses the regulations designed to manage hazardous waste from its creation to its disposal. This legal framework aims to protect human health and the environment from the negative impacts of hazardous substances.

In the United States, the Resource Conservation and Recovery Act (RCRA) sits at the forefront of hazardous waste legislation. Enacted in 1976, it establishes guidelines for hazardous waste management, ensuring safe treatment, storage, and disposal methods.

Various federal and state agencies are involved in enforcing these laws, including the Environmental Protection Agency (EPA). The EPA’s role includes setting national waste management standards and regulating hazardous waste generators.

In addition to federal regulations, state laws may impose stricter requirements, reflecting localized environmental concerns. Understanding Hazardous Waste Law is crucial for businesses and communities to ensure compliance and promote safe disposal options.

Types of Hazardous Waste

Hazardous waste is classified into several types based on its origin, composition, and associated risks. Each type requires specific disposal methods to mitigate environmental and health hazards. The primary categories include solid, liquid, and gaseous hazardous waste.

Solid hazardous waste encompasses materials like batteries, electronic waste, and contaminated soil. These items often contain toxic elements such as lead and mercury, necessitating careful handling to prevent soil contamination.

Liquid hazardous waste includes solvents, oils, and chemical byproducts. Due to their potential to seep into groundwater, proper disposal methodologies, such as incineration or chemical treatment, are vital for safeguarding water sources.

Gaseous hazardous waste generally arises from industrial processes and can contain harmful emissions like chlorine or sulfur dioxide. Effective management through controlled emissions and adherence to regulatory standards is essential in minimizing air pollution. Hazardous Waste Disposal Options

Hazardous waste disposal options are methods employed to handle and eliminate waste materials that pose environmental and health risks. These options address the complexities associated with various types of hazardous waste, ensuring compliance with legal requirements while prioritizing public safety.

Common disposal methods include incineration, which involves burning waste at high temperatures to reduce its volume and toxicity. Landfilling is utilized as well, although only specially designed hazardous waste landfills are deemed safe for this purpose. Chemical treatment is another option, which neutralizes harmful components through chemical reactions, rendering waste less dangerous.

Recycling and recovery of materials contained within hazardous waste are also viable. This option not only conserves resources but minimizes the need for new raw materials. Additionally, waste minimization strategies can help reduce the amount generated in the first place, thereby decreasing the need for disposal.

Engaging licensed hazardous waste disposal services is critical for ensuring proper management of waste. These services are trained to handle, store, and transport hazardous materials in accordance with regulatory frameworks, significantly mitigating risk to both communities and the environment.

Safe Handling Practices

Safe handling practices for hazardous waste are protocols designed to minimize risks associated with the management and disposal of potentially harmful substances. Proper training and awareness among personnel are vital components, ensuring that individuals understand the characteristics of the waste they handle.

Utilizing appropriate personal protective equipment (PPE), such as gloves, goggles, and respirators, significantly reduces health risks. These practices include proper labeling of hazardous materials, ensuring that containers are tightly sealed and stored in suitable environments to prevent leaks or spills.

Conducting regular inspections and maintenance of storage areas also plays a key role in safe handling. Employees must be trained in emergency response procedures, including spill containment measures, to effectively mitigate hazards during unexpected incidents.
